My family was impacted by a fairly serious accident that ultimately resulted in a hefty medical bill. We got a lawyer and they told us to focus on getting better and they’d handle the rest. Communications with the other party, negotiations with the insurance companies, and any other similar details were completely off our plates. At the end, they asked for 30% of the settlement, it was a long process (about a year), but we were glad to have the help.

That’s obviously anecdotal and ymmv, but it may be worth looking into if it’s serious…
